### 2/5 — Good app, not a good word list

*2019-09-11*

This is a pretty good language learning app design. I like that it uses pictures instead of English. However they are clearly working from a word list designed for other languages. Tok Pisin is an English based creole so much of the vocabulary comes directly from English, so English speaking learners of Tok Pisin need to focus more on learning the grammatical forms rather than vocabulary which is basically English. This app has a few phrases but not nearly enough to justify the price. Instead use the uTalk app. It has more topics and you can focus on the topics that show some sentence structure.

### 2/5 — Just OK - many inaccuracies

*2011-02-25*

Ten bucks is way too much for this app.  I thought it would be a cool way for my kids to learn Tok Pisin and they were very excited, but there are A LOT of errors in this. Examples: this translates elbow as 'elbo' and milk as 'milk' instead of 'han skru' and 'susu' respectively. Don't even get me started on their translation of colors! When did you EVER hear a native Pisin speaker say "light blue-pela" or "peach-pela"?? So don't put any faith in learning the language from this lousy app, but it's amusing if you already know Pisin.
